Output eca251b74ab5e28ba4dc8f57f8ebd15b129d2d921b5d8edb3261e0da31dbb973:17

value
8665000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fc22f338e1f74267b141ea023622a8cc2dc09fb OP_EQUAL
address
3DLYN5DWpk1C9WhpStBiquep9uY8U4qt8d
transaction
eca251b74ab5e28ba4dc8f57f8ebd15b129d2d921b5d8edb3261e0da31dbb973
spent
true